Diagnostic trouble code P0306 on your 2022 Mazda CX-9 indicates a cylinder 6 misfire detection, creating an immediate diagnostic contradiction. Despite being Mazda's three-row SUV, the CX-9 is powered by a four-cylinder turbocharged engine, meaning there is no sixth cylinder to experience a misfire.
2022 CX-9 Engine Configuration
The 2022 Mazda CX-9 uses the Skyactiv-G 2.5-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ine producing up to 250 horsepower. Despite the CX-9's larger size, Mazda chose a turbocharged four-cylinder rather than a V6 for efficiency. The engine has only four cylinders numbered 1-4.
Code Investigation
Since the CX-9 lacks cylinder 6, P0306 represents diagnostic system malfunction. Possible causes include scanner errors, ECM software issues, or aftermarket device interference.
Diagnostic Approach
Verify with Mazda IDS diagnostics. Remove OBD-II accessories. If symptoms exist, diagnose cylinders 1-4.
